What is a search engine?

Search engines are online tools that help users find information on the internet by indexing and organizing web content. When a user enters a query, the search engine scans its database and returns relevant results, such as websites, images, videos, or news articles. Popular search engines like Google, Bing, and Yahoo use complex algorithms to rank and display the most useful information. They play a crucial role in navigating the vast amount of data available online, making it easier for people to access what they need quickly and efficiently.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a search engine specialist?

To thrive as a Search Engine Specialist, you need expertise in search engine optimization (SEO), keyword research, and web analytics, often supported by a background in marketing or computer science. Familiarity with tools like Google Analytics, SEMrush, Moz, and Google Search Console, as well as certifications such as Google Ads or HubSpot SEO, is highly beneficial. Strong analytical thinking, adaptability, and effective communication help you interpret data trends and collaborate with content and technical teams. These skills and qualities are crucial for driving website visibility, increasing organic traffic, and achieving business goals in a competitive digital landscape.

What are some common challenges faced by search engine marketing specialists when optimizing campaigns?

Search engine marketing specialists often encounter challenges such as staying updated with frequent changes to search engine algorithms, managing campaign budgets effectively, and ensuring ad relevance for target audiences. Balancing keyword bids, improving quality scores, and analyzing large volumes of performance data can also be demanding. Successful specialists regularly collaborate with content teams, use analytics tools to refine strategies, and must adapt quickly to evolving best practices to achieve optimal results.
